Maximum Diameter: |
|

32.4 cm (12.75 in)  |
|
Maximum Length: |

3.25 m (128 in)  |
|
Weight In Air: |

240 kg (530 lbs)  |
|
Max. Operating Depth: |

600 m (1,968.5 ft)  |
| Power: |

Non-propulsion load 60 Watts including side scan
sonar;
Propulsion power at 3.0 knots (1.5 m/s) is 42 Watts
 |
|
Energy: |

5.2 kw-hr internally rechargeable Lithium ion
 |
| Endurance: |

As long as 70 hours. Subject to speed and sensor configuration.  |
|
Propulsion: |

Direct drive DC brush-less motor to open two bladed
propeller  |
| Velocity
Range: |

Up to 2.6 m/s(5 knots) variable over range
 |
| Control: |

3 independent fins providing yaw, pitch, and roll
control, altitude or depth vertical control, track-line
following control. Optional forward fins.  |
| On
/ Off: |

Magnet switch.
 |
External
Hook-up: |

Two connectors, one for shore power, and one for
shore data. Alternatively, 802.11B wireless network
may be used for data.  |
| Casualty
Circuits: |

Ground fault, leak and low voltage detection, housing
leak detection, all sensors and systems have operational
go/no-go fault indicators.  |
|
Navigation: |

Inertial/DVL navigator, Long base line acoustic,
WAAS GPS, P-Code GPS.  |
|
Tracking: |

Acoustic transponder, acoustic modem, Iridium modem.
Shipboard equipment provided with system.
 |
| Acoustic
Communication: |

Acoustic modem, Iridium, Wi-Fi -2.4 GHz, 100 base-T
Ethernet.  |
| Radio
Communication: |

Wireless LAN (802.11B) for ranges up to 2000 meters,
Iridium for global satellite communication. Shipboard
equipment is provided with the system.
 |
| Standard
Sensors: |
ADCP/Doppler Velocity Log, Inertial Navigation Unit, Side Scan Sonar, Iridium, GPS, Pressure , Conductivity & Temperature
|
| Optional
Payload Sensors: |

User specified, but examples include Dual Frequency
300/900 kHz Side-Scan Sonar (SSS), Video Camera,
Electronic Still Camera, Fluorometers, Multi-beam sonar, etc.  |
|
Software:
|

REMUS-VIP GUI based laptop interface for programming,
training, documentation, maintenance and troubleshooting
|
| Emergency
Relocation: |

Emergency power system maintains GPS, Iridium, and
acoustic transponder in the event of vehicle or
CPU failure. Vehicle position and status is automatically
transmitted via Iridium at regular intervals.
